In supersoft X-ray sources the mass accretion rate is roughly equal to the Eddington rate, and traditional standard disks cannot be adequate. We thus propose a supercritical accretion disk (superdisk) for supersoft X-ray sources.We have found that superdisks exhibit various distinct features, compared with standard thin disks. The continuous spectra of superdisks generally become flat (vS_v ~ v^0), which are greatly different from those of disk-blackbody spectra, as expected in the usual accretion disk systems. This flat nature is not so prominent in supersoft X-ray sources, compared with that in the superdisk around a black hole, since the radial extension of the disk is much smaller. Moreover, irradiation becomes important for a smaller accretion rate system. The superdisk picture was applied to RX J0019.8+2156, and reproduced its spectra and optical light curves well.
